    Description

    Organization Profile:

    NPH USA is dedicated to breaking the cycle of poverty in Latin America and the Caribbean by supporting the Nuestros Pequeños Hermanos network of homes for orphaned, abandoned and disadvantaged children. We provide a loving family,security, education, healthcare, and leadership development opportunities to children in nine countries.

    Position Summary:

    The Gift Processing Specialist is part of the National Operations Team at our headquarters in Chicago, Illinois. The Gift Processing Specialist is responsible for working closely with Donor Relations staff and National Operations teammates to provide engaging and rewarding donor experiences to our supporters. To accomplish this goal, the Gift Processing Specialist is responsible for providing exceptional customer service to all donorswhen answering questions over the phoneor email, sending digital or written communications, and communicating internally to support the donor's needs.

    This positionrequires a detail-oriented and collaborative approachto all duties and responsibilities. The Gift Processing Specialist will be overseen by the Gift Processing Coordinator and Gift Processing Manager. It is expected that the Gift Processing Specialist is a technically proficient, highly organized team player who embodies a clear understanding and passion for NPH USA’s mission, vision, organizational imperatives, values, diversity, equity, and inclusion.

    Primary Responsibilities and Duties:

    Donor Customer Service

    • Manage incoming calls and emails in collaboration with Gift Processing Coordinator
    • Provide accurate, timelyresponses and follow up internally to resolve inquirieswith care and efficiency.
    • Execute donor care enhancement initiatives under the supervision of the Gift Processing Coordinator and Donor Care & Fundraising Events Manager

    Gift Processing & Financial Reconciliation

    • Process all donationformats (sponsorship, generalgifts, digital wires,checks, credit cards, ACH) with precision and consistency
    • Accurately record contributions in fundraising database
    • Reconcile daily depositsand fundraising platformtransactions , supporting financial integrity and donor confidence

    Donor Communications & Database Management

    • Draft, review, and send gift acknowledgments, reminders, and tax lettersthat reflect donor impact
    • Maintain data integrityand update donor profiles to ensure accurateand meaningful engagement with donors

    Event & Donor Care Support

    • Provide onsite or virtual supportfor major fundraising events, contributing to memorable donor experiences
    • Administer mobile/event management platforms and reconcile event results to informfuture planning
    • Coordinate donor care touchpoints duringevents, fostering connection and appreciation

    Operational Collaboration & Process Optimization

    • Support the Gift Processing Coordinator on process reviewsand improvements
    • Assist with procedural documentation and training materials that empowerteam learning and consistency

    Reporting & Ad‐hoc Analysis

    • Generate and distribute ad‐hoc reportsas requested by Gift Processing leadership to support strategic decision-making
    • Provide data insights to inform operational decisions in collaboration with Gift Processing team

    Qualifications & Requirements

    • College degree or equivalent training
    • Previous experience in accounts receivable role preferred
    • Strong communication skillswith previous customerservice experience
    • Detail-oriented with excellentorganizational skills
    • Ability to work independently and multi-task to thoroughly completeconcurrent projects
    • Experience working with Outlook, Word, Excel, Adobe PDF
    • Ability to learnnew systems required, experience with Salesforce CRM preferred
    • Must be able to meet deadlines
    • Must be a team player in a small office environment
    • Must be willingto do some light travel to other regions
    • Must be willingto have flexiblework hours as needed
